This community is in the planning phase. We do not currently have a community and do not anticipate breaking ground until 2030-2035. We realize this is a long way off but we are working behind the scenes. The land has finally been released from a tax benefiting partnership but we are still a long way from the next phase. We are a group of Gay Men interested in forming a Community of like minded individuals. We will not discriminate and welcome anyone who is open minded and accepting.
The community is a Rural one that will be located in the deep South on several rural acres. We welcome anyone with serious interests to join us in the planning.
Subject to changes in the planning phase this community will be made up of 30 owner occupied houses/condos with a starting price of around $99k to $129k.
The project will include a common house for shared meals (though individual units will all have kitchens) and other social opportunities. There will also be other common buildings such as an outdoor terrace, pool, hot tub, fitness center, library, gardens, bike paths, storage and office space will be available for rent. We are also considering the addition of a few studio apartments that could be rented out.

We are still in the planning process but everyone is expected to contribute hours towards cooking meals, cleaning, committee work, maintenance… but there may be options to earn money as well as other ways to contribute. Each household will own their own unit (or rent a studio from an owner) and pay their own mortgage payments, utility bills, as well as monthly HOA dues for the common areas as in a Condo arrangement.
